Clintondale Virtual Academy is a public school located in Clinton Township, MI, which is in a large suburb setting. Clintondale iCampus Virtual Learning Academy is a public, online, alternative school located in CLINTON TOWNSHIP, MI. Clintondale Virtual Academy offers enrollment in grades Kindergarten-12 (offers virtual instruction).
